A second skin shields your tattoo from the outside world. While this extra layer is present, your body begins to heal the wound that lies underneath. It quickly forms its protective layer of skin over the top of your tattoo. This means, when you peel off the artificial second skin, your tattoo is protected by a naturally formed layer. The protective bandage film has three layers: 1. protective paper underside layer 2. protective plastic topside layer 3. bandage film middle layer Step 2. First, remove the protective paper underside layer at the perforation and apply this side to the tattoo with your skin or limb in a neutral position ensuring full coverage. Typically, Tegaderm should be left on your tattoo for 2-3 days, depending on the factors mentioned above. During this time, the film will protect your tattoo from external elements, reduce the risk of infection, and promote faster healing. Clean and dry the tattoo thoroughly. 2. Cut Saniderm to the desired length and shape. You should account for an extra inch or two on each side of the tattoo to come in contact with un-tattooed, dry skin. 3. Expose a small section of the sticky side by peeling off the opaque backing. 4.
